Roncalli using something new to build onto track and field tradition

Aberdeen Roncalli’s Morgan Fiedler moves down the board in the triple jump event last season at the Class A State Track Meet in Spearfish. Photo by John Davis taken 5/28/2021
While Aberdeen Roncalli features many familiar names this track and field season, the Cavaliers have something new to help them carry on their rich tradition in the sport. For the first time in program history, Roncalli has its own practice facility where the team can workout without having to travel across town. Roncalli coach Mark Stone cannot be more grateful. "People with an all-weather surface wouldn’t necessarily envy us, but for us ... it’s just such a blessing for us to have what we have," Stone said. "We’re just so appreciative to anyone and all people who helped make that happen." Time will tell if that practice complex, located right behind the school, will translate into faster times and farther distances, but it certainly has changed the way the team approaches things.
